arp-scan is no longer returning any results in Debian sid.

> # arp-scan 10.0.0.0/24
> Interface: wlan0, datalink type: EN10MB (Ethernet)
> Starting arp-scan 1.9.5 with 256 hosts (https://github.com/royhills/arp-scan)
> 
> 14 packets received by filter, 0 packets dropped by kernel
> Ending arp-scan 1.9.5: 256 hosts scanned in 2.031 seconds (126.05 hosts/sec). 
> 0 responded

With wireshark I can actually see arp replies (and it sounds like they
were also received ("14 packets received")),
With another machine that is running buster I can still see the
results, so it could have been introduced by a different libpcap version?

After noticing that the bug has also been filed in Ubuntu [0],
I also tested the version from git and got it running successfully.
This is the first commit at which it is returning results again: [1].
It is contained in the new upstream release 1.9.6.
